How does the swash approach the beach during longshore drift?

The process of longshore drift They usually approach at an angle that depends on the direction of the wind. The swash travels up the beach in the same direction as the breaking wave. Due to gravity, the direction of the backwash and any material it is carrying tends to be straight down the beach.

What pattern does swash and backwash make?

Continual swash and backwash transports material sideways along the coast. This movement of material is called longshore drift and occurs in a zigzag.

How do the swash and backwash affect the composition of a beach?

If the swash is stronger than the backwash (constructive wave), some of the sediment carried in the wave will be left behind to build up the beach. This means that the beach increases in size. If the swash is weaker than the backwash (destructive wave), very little sediment is carried up the beach.

What is the difference between a swash aligned beach and a drift aligned beach?

Swash Aligned Coasts: are produced where the waves break in line (parallel) with the coast. ... Drift aligned coasts: beaches are produced where waves break at an angle to the coast. The swash therefore occurs at an angle but the backwash runs perpendicular to the beach.

What causes long shore drift?

Longshore (littoral) drift is the movement of material along the shore by wave action. It happens when waves approach the beach at an angle. ... The backwash (waves moving back down the beach) carries material back down the beach at right angles. This is the result of gravity.

How does beach drift occur in the ocean?

Beach drift begins when the waves reach the shore at an angle (not parallel) causing the swash and entrained sediment to travel obliquely up the beach (dark blue arows in the animation below). The returning backwash moves back to the ocean with a direction that is defined by the slope of the beach (light blue arows in the animation below).

Why do waves carry sand up the beach?

Quick revise The transport of sand and pebbles along the coast is called longshore drift. The prevailing wind (the direction the wind ususally blows from) causes waves to approach the coast at an angle. The swash carries the sand and pebbles up the beach at the same angle (usually 45º).

How does the backwash work on the beach?

The backwash, however carries the material back down the beach at right angles (90°) as this is the steepest gradient. if a pebble was placed in the water it would be carried along the coastline in a zig-zag motion and would eventually be deposited when the waves lose energy.
